The area that have been selected isdisabled and dying people and the code that will be used in this area is Nurses value qualitynursing care for all people.According the valuing quality nursing care, the nurse will provide high quality services tothe disabled and dying people. The nurses will act responsible so as to give standard nursing careto these people. On reasonable grounds, the actions for well-being of dying and disabled peoplecan be taken by the nurses (Olson and Stokes, 2016).Self- Under the quality nursing care, the decisions regarding the care of disabled and dyingpeople is the responsibility of the nurses. To provide safe and competent nursing care to thesepeople, nurses need to accept their moral and legal responsibilities. In order to provide enhancedservices to the patient’s nurses need to use their knowledge, skills and experience and need toimplement these services within the boundaries of their professional role. The professional rolesthat are undertaken by the nurses to provide care to these people need to be according to theagreed practice standards of their profession. If something is not acceptable on religious andmoral grounds then nurses can refuse to involve in care and health treatment.1
